Understanding Zoology: The Basics
Zoology is a branch of biology that focuses on the study of animals. It encompasses various aspects of animal life, including their physiology, classification, behavior, and ecology. Here are some fundamental areas of study within zoology:
- Animal Classification: Taxonomy and the categorization of different animal species.
- Animal Physiology: How animals function, including their anatomy and biological processes.
- Animal Behavior: The study of how animals interact with each other and their environment.
- Ecology: The relationships between animals and their habitats.
- Conservation Biology: Efforts to preserve animal species and their habitats.

Who are Miller and Harley in the context of zoology?
Miller and Harley are authors known for their contributions to the field of zoology, particularly through their widely used textbook 'Zoology'.
What topics does the 'Zoology' textbook by Miller and Harley cover?
The textbook covers a range of topics including animal physiology, behavior, ecology, evolution, and taxonomy.
